What Acoustic Rear Glass Actually Does
Acoustic glass is laminated glass with a sound-damping layer sandwiched between two thin panes. Where standard tempered glass is a single hardened sheet, acoustic laminated construction uses a specialized interlayer—typically a polyvinyl butyral film tuned to absorb specific sound frequencies—bonded between layers of glass. That interlayer acts like a built-in muffler for airborne noise.
In practical terms, acoustic glass targets the frequency ranges that human ears find most fatiguing: tire roar on coarse pavement, wind rushing past the body at highway speed, and the drone of traffic. The result is a cabin that feels calmer and more composed, which is exactly the impression a luxury coupe is supposed to deliver. Drivers often describe acoustic-equipped vehicles as feeling "more solid" or "better built," even when the difference is really happening at the glass.
Which Vehicle Tiers Tend to Include It
Acoustic glass historically appeared first in flagship and premium models, then trickled down into more mainstream trims over time. As a luxury-branded sport coupe, the ATS sits squarely in the tier where acoustic treatments are common—often on the windshield and frequently extending to side or rear glass depending on the build year, trim level, and option packages. Newer and higher-spec vehicles are the most likely to carry it, while base configurations of older cars may not.
Because the ATS Coupe spanned multiple model years with varying packages, the only reliable way to know what your specific car left the factory with is to verify against the vehicle's own glass specification rather than assuming. Two ATS Coupes parked side by side can carry slightly different glass depending on how each was originally optioned.
How You Can Sometimes Spot Acoustic Glass
Many acoustic panes carry a small etched marking near a corner that indicates the laminated, sound-reducing construction—often a word like "acoustic" or "soundscreen" alongside the manufacturer logo and other codes. It's not universal and the marking can be subtle, so it's a helpful clue rather than a guarantee. The more dependable approach is matching the correct part specification when the replacement is sourced, which we'll cover below.
Solar-Tint Coatings: The Heat and UV Story
Acoustic performance is only half of what premium rear glass can offer. The other half is solar control. Factory solar glass uses coatings or tinted interlayers designed to reflect or absorb a portion of the sun's infrared energy—the part you feel as heat—while also blocking ultraviolet radiation. This is fundamentally different from the dark dyed tint film that gets applied over glass aftermarket.
Solar Glass vs. Aftermarket Film vs. Clear Replacement
It's worth separating three things that often get confused:
- Factory solar glass has its heat-rejection and UV-filtering properties built into the glass itself, through a tinted interlayer, a metal-oxide coating, or both. It works even though the glass may not look heavily darkened.
- Aftermarket window film is a separate layer added on top of the glass surface, usually for visible darkening and some heat rejection. It does not change what the underlying glass is made of.
- Plain clear replacement glass is the budget concern: a pane that fits the opening and may even match the visual tint shade, yet lacks the engineered solar coating or acoustic layer the original carried.
The danger isn't that a non-solar replacement looks wrong—it usually looks fine. The danger is that it quietly performs worse. A clear or standard-tinted pane can let noticeably more infrared heat and UV into the cabin than the factory solar glass did, even when both appear to have a similar shade of darkness to the eye.
Why UV Rejection Matters Beyond Comfort
Ultraviolet exposure does more than warm the cabin. Over months and years, UV light fades upholstery, dries and cracks leather, and dulls interior trim. On a coupe with the kind of finished interior the ATS offers, preserving those surfaces is part of preserving the car's value. Factory solar glass acts as a long-term sunscreen for everything inside. Replacing it with a pane that lacks that protection shifts more of that workload onto your dashboard, seats, and rear deck.

Matching the Specification, Not Just the Shape
A rear window for the ATS Coupe has to match more than the curve and the bonding flange. To preserve the original experience, the replacement should match the relevant features your specific car carried, which can include:
- Construction type—whether the original was laminated acoustic glass or standard tempered glass, so the sound-damping behavior is preserved.
- Solar/UV properties—a coating or tinted interlayer that rejects heat and filters ultraviolet light to match the factory performance.
- Visible tint shade—so the rear glass matches the appearance of the surrounding windows and the car's overall look.
- Defroster grid and electrical connections—the heating element layout and terminal positions must align with your vehicle's wiring.
- Embedded antenna or signal elements—if your glass integrated antenna traces, the replacement should account for them so reception isn't affected.
- Mounting points, brackets, and trim interfaces—so the glass seats correctly and the seals and moldings fit cleanly.
When sourcing matches all of these, the replacement behaves like the original—quiet, cool, and clean-looking. When corners get cut on any one of them, the compromise usually shows up somewhere: more noise, more heat, mismatched tint, a defroster that doesn't clear evenly, or trim that doesn't sit right.
Adhesives and Installation Matter Too
Even perfect glass underperforms with a poor bond. The urethane adhesive that holds rear glass in place contributes to the structural and acoustic seal of the opening. A properly prepared bonding surface and quality adhesive help keep wind noise and water out, which complements the acoustic glass rather than undermining it. A clean, correct installation is part of preserving the factory feel—not an afterthought.
